What is Emergency Water Removal

Emergency water removal, also known as water damage restoration or water extraction, is a rapid response service designed to remove standing water and thoroughly dry properties affected by floods, leaks, or other water-related emergencies. The primary goal is to minimize damage, prevent secondary issues like mold and mildew, and restore the affected areas to their pre-loss condition as efficiently as possible. This process involves a systematic approach to identify the source of water, extract the moisture, dehumidify the environment, and sanitize affected materials. The swiftness of these services is critical, as prolonged exposure to water can lead to structural weakening, electrical hazards, and significant health concerns.

The Process of Professional Water Damage Cleanup

When water damage strikes a Costa Mesa property, engaging a professional water damage restoration company is the most effective course of action. These experts utilize specialized equipment and follow a proven methodology to ensure a comprehensive cleanup.

Immediate Assessment and Water Source Identification

Upon arrival, trained professionals will first assess the extent of the water damage and, crucially, identify the source of the water intrusion. This could involve diagnosing a faulty plumbing line in a home near South Coast Plaza, a sewage backup in a commercial property on Harbor Boulevard, or water seeping in from a compromised foundation due to ground saturation.

Water Extraction

The initial phase involves the removal of as much standing water as possible. This is achieved using industrial-grade, high-powered water extraction equipment, including truck-mounted units and portable extractors. These machines are significantly more powerful than standard household wet vacuums, enabling them to remove large volumes of water quickly and efficiently from carpets, subfloors, and other porous materials.

Drying and Dehumidification

Once the bulk of the standing water is removed, the focus shifts to thoroughly drying the affected areas. This is where advanced drying technology comes into play:

  • High-Speed Air Movers: Strategically placed industrial fans are used to circulate air across wet surfaces, accelerating the evaporation process.
  • Dehumidifiers: Powerful desiccant or refrigerant dehumidifiers remove moisture from the air, creating a drier environment and preventing humidity from hindering the drying process. This is particularly important in Costa Mesa’s generally warm climate where humidity can linger.
  • Moisture Monitoring: Technicians use specialized meters to accurately measure moisture content in building materials, ensuring that drying efforts are effective and complete.

Sanitization and Odor Control

Water damage, especially from contaminated sources like sewage backups, can introduce harmful bacteria and create unpleasant odors. Restoration professionals will employ antimicrobial and antifungal treatments to sanitize affected surfaces and neutralize any lingering smells. This step is vital for ensuring a healthy and safe living or working environment.

Restoration and Repair

After the drying and sanitization processes are complete, the final stage involves repairing any damage sustained by the property. This may include replacing damaged drywall, flooring, insulation, and repainting. The goal is to return the property to its original condition.

Why Timely Emergency Water Removal is Critical in Costa Mesa

The urgency of emergency water removal cannot be overstated. In a coastal community like Costa Mesa, the potential for rapid deterioration of property is a significant concern.

Preventing Mold and Mildew Growth

Mold can begin to grow in as little as 24-48 hours after water exposure. Left unchecked, mold can spread throughout a property, causing structural damage and posing serious health risks to occupants. Fast and effective water extraction and drying are essential to prevent mold from taking hold.

Minimizing Structural Damage

Excessive moisture can compromise the structural integrity of a building. Wood can warp and rot, drywall can swell and crumble, and even concrete can be affected over time. Prompt water removal helps to prevent these costly structural issues.

Preserving Belongings

Furniture, documents, electronics, and other personal items can be severely damaged or destroyed by water. Addressing water damage quickly increases the chances of salvaging these valuable items.

Avoiding Costly Repairs

The longer water sits in a property, the more damage it causes, leading to more extensive and expensive repairs down the line. Immediate professional intervention can significantly reduce the overall cost of restoration.

Frequently Asked Questions about Emergency Water Removal in Costa Mesa

How long does emergency water removal typically take in Costa Mesa?

The duration of emergency water removal in Costa Mesa can vary significantly depending on the extent of the water damage, the type of water (clean, gray, or black water), and the materials affected. Minor incidents, such as a small pipe leak, might be resolved within one to two days. However, more severe flooding can require several days for complete extraction, drying, and dehumidification. Full restoration, including repairs, can take weeks. Factors unique to Costa Mesa properties, like densely packed carpet in some residences or the materials used in older structures, can influence timelines.

What are the main causes of water damage in Costa Mesa?

Common causes of water damage in Costa Mesa include plumbing leaks and bursts, appliance malfunctions (like washing machines or dishwashers), roof leaks exacerbated by occasional heavy rains, overflowing toilets or sinks, and sewage backups. Coastal proximity can also contribute to issues like storm surge flooding, though less common.

Can I do some water damage cleanup myself before professionals arrive?

For minor incidents and if it’s safe to do so, you can take initial steps like turning off the water source and removing standing water with buckets or a shop vacuum. However, for most water damage situations that involve more than a small amount of water, it’s highly recommended to call professionals immediately. Their specialized equipment is necessary for thorough drying and to prevent mold growth and structural damage. Attempting extensive cleanup without the right tools and knowledge can sometimes worsen the problem.
